PlayStation Plus: February 2020 Games Have Been Announced

The lineup of games that PlayStation Plus members will be able to download this month has just been announced. BioShock: The Collection, The Sims 4, and Firewall Zero Hour will be free to subscribers from February 4th to March 2nd.

BioShock: The Collection is a remastering of the franchise’s critically acclaimed three titles. The first game released in 2006 and captured the imagination of players through dark political themes and engaging gameplay. BioShock 2 released in 2010 and introduced a new side to the underwater city of Rapture. BioShock Infinite released in 2013 and featured similar gameplay to the first two games. But instead of Rapture, it was set in Columbia, a city above the clouds. This collection also includes all single-player DLC. This is a great deal for PlayStation Plus members, especially those new to the series.

BioShock: The Collection is free to PlayStation Plus Members in February

The Sims 4 is the latest game to be released in the popular life simulation series. The games let players create and monitor their own people in a world they’ve built. This is also a timely inclusion as 2020 serves as the 20th anniversary of the franchise. However, this entry wasn’t as well-received as others. But it should still serve as a decent jumping-off point for any PlayStation Plus members who have never tried the series.

Additionally, this month brings a bonus game. Unfortunately, it’s only for members who own a PS VR. Firewall Zero Hour is a 4v4 tactical FPS. A new season will also begin as soon as February’s PlayStation Plus games are available. This will introduce a new map as well as more free content for new and old players to enjoy.

That makes five possible games for players to dive into. It’s also the second month in a row that PlayStation Plus members have been gifted a collection of incredible games. In January, Uncharted: The Nathan Drake Collection was available to subscribers. That and Goat Simulator are only available on PlayStation Plus for a few more days. So be sure you don’t miss out on them.
